Alkegen in the United Kingdom seeks a Global Safety Manager to lead safety, health and environmental initiatives across the business unit. You will drive a risk-based SHE program, develop audits, and mentor site teams to reduce incidents and injuries.
As a visible leader, you’ll work with Global Safety Director and BU operations, deploying Safe Systems of Work, conducting root-cause analyses, and promoting continuous improvement to safeguard people and assets worldwide.
Alkegen brings together two of the world’s leading specialty materials companies to create one new, innovation-driven leader focused on battery technologies, filtration media, and specialty insulation and sealing materials. Through global reach and breakthrough inventions, we’re delivering products that enable the world to breathe easier, live greener, and go further than ever before.
With over 60 manufacturing facilities with a global workforce of over 9,000 of the industry’s most experienced talent, including insulation and filtration experts, Alkegen is uniquely positioned to help customers impact the environment in meaningful ways.

Ultimately, the Global Safety Manager is responsible for the reduction of accidents and incidents (including fires) within the business unit by creating and sustaining an interdependent safety culture where employees at all levels take pride in ownership and accountability for results.
The purpose of the Global Safety Manager is to support the Global Safety Director in the development and deployment of SHE strategy for Alkegen and work with the Business Unit Operations Director and Plant Managers in the deployment of their responsibilities in relation to the strategy.
The Global Safety Manager will be a proven completer finisher and self-starter capable of leading direct and indirect reports, influencing behaviours and delivering results.
